What is vermiflam tablet used for?

Vermiflam tablet is used for relief of muscle pain, joint pain, and inflammation. It contains Chlorzoxazone (a muscle relaxant) and Diclofenac (a pain reliever) to treat various conditions like sprains, strains, and arthritis.

โš ๏ธ Side Effects of vermiflam tablet

โœ… Common Side Effects

  • Nausea
  • Heartburn
  • Dizziness
  • Drowsiness
  • Stomach upset

๐Ÿšจ Serious Side Effects

  • Liver damage (yellowing of skin/eyes, dark urine)
  • Stomach bleeding (black/tarry stools, vomit with blood)
  • Kidney problems (change in urine amount, swelling)

โš ๏ธ Rare Side Effects

  • Allergic reaction (rash, itching, swelling)
  • Blood disorders (easy bruising, persistent sore throat)

Consult your doctor if you experience any unusual symptoms.

๐Ÿฝ๏ธ Food Interactions

Take Vermiflam tablet with food or milk to reduce stomach irritation. Avoid taking it with high-fat meals as it may delay absorption.

๐Ÿท Alcohol Interaction

Alcohol can increase the risk of liver damage and stomach bleeding when taken with Vermiflam. It is strongly advised to avoid alcohol while on this medication.

๐Ÿšซ Contraindications

Do not use Vermiflam tablet if you have a known allergy to Chlorzoxazone, Diclofenac, or any other NSAID. It is contraindicated in patients with active peptic ulcer, severe liver or kidney impairment, or during the last 3 months of pregnancy. Also avoid in patients with a history of asthma, nasal polyps, or bleeding disorders.

โš ๏ธ Warnings & Precautions

Vermiflam tablet should be used with caution in patients with a history of liver or kidney disease, heart problems, high blood pressure, or stomach ulcers. It may increase the risk of heart attack or stroke, especially with long-term use. Avoid use in the last trimester of pregnancy. Do not take with other NSAIDs or blood thinners without medical advice.

๐Ÿ’Š Overdose Management

In case of overdose, seek immediate medical attention. Symptoms may include severe dizziness, drowsiness, nausea, vomiting, stomach pain, or difficulty breathing. Do not induce vomiting unless directed by a healthcare professional.

โฐ Missed Dose

If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and continue with your regular schedule. Do not double the dose to catch up.
